// Package suite assembles a conventions suite in memory: its manifest, the // vocabulary of its language, and the documents the language employs. // // What is subject to checking is everything the language employs: the // convention files and the document the suite governs itself by. The list of // those files comes from the manifest, from the section of live prefixes where // every prefix carries a path. A file the language merely quotes — the // description of the language itself — is not listed in the suite and gets no // checks. package suite import ( "errors" "fmt" "io/fs" "os" "path/filepath" "sort" "strings" "git.vakhrushev.me/av/convy/internal/doc" "git.vakhrushev.me/av/convy/internal/lang" "git.vakhrushev.me/av/convy/internal/manifest" ) // Suite is a loaded suite. type Suite struct { Root string Manifest *manifest.Manifest Vocab lang.Vocabulary // Docs holds the documents of the suite in the order of live prefixes. Docs []*doc.Document // ByPrefix maps a manifest prefix to its document. ByPrefix map[string]*doc.Document // Missing lists the prefixes whose file the manifest declares while the // file system holds none. Missing map[string]string // Unregistered lists files found in the suite carrying front matter that // the manifest does not declare. Such a file is neither checked nor // assembled: for the suite it does not exist, however its author sees it. Unregistered []string // Broken lists files whose front matter could not be parsed. Broken []error } // Load reads a suite from directory root. func Load(root string) (*Suite, error) { m, err := manifest.Load(root) if err != nil { return nil, err } vocab, err := lang.Lookup(m.Language.Version, m.Language.Lang) if err != nil { return nil, fmt.Errorf("%s: %w", m.Path, err) } s := &Suite{ Root: root, Manifest: m, Vocab: vocab, ByPrefix: make(map[string]*doc.Document), Missing: make(map[string]string), } for _, prefix := range m.LivePrefixes() { rel := filepath.ToSlash(m.Prefixes.Live[prefix]) name := filepath.Join(root, filepath.FromSlash(rel)) d, err := doc.Load(rel, name) if err != nil { if errors.Is(err, fs.ErrNotExist) { s.Missing[prefix] = rel continue } s.Broken = append(s.Broken, err) continue } d.Blocks(vocab) s.Docs = append(s.Docs, d) s.ByPrefix[prefix] = d } if err := s.findUnregistered(); err != nil { return nil, err } return s, nil } // findUnregistered walks the suite looking for files written in the conventions // language yet absent from the manifest. The marker is the prefix key in the // front matter rather than the location of the file: the suite rearranges its // taxonomy, while the front matter asserts. func (s *Suite) findUnregistered() error { declared := make(map[string]bool) for _, path := range s.Manifest.Prefixes.Live { declared[filepath.ToSlash(path)] = true } for _, path := range s.Manifest.Prefixes.Retired { declared[filepath.ToSlash(path)] = true } err := filepath.WalkDir(s.Root, func(name string, entry fs.DirEntry, err error) error { if err != nil { return err } if entry.IsDir() { if strings.HasPrefix(entry.Name(), ".") && name != s.Root { return fs.SkipDir } return nil } if filepath.Ext(entry.Name()) != ".md" { return nil } rel, err := filepath.Rel(s.Root, name) if err != nil { return err } rel = filepath.ToSlash(rel) if declared[rel] { return nil } d, err := doc.Load(rel, name) if err != nil { // The file carries no front matter, or it is broken — for the // suite this is not a document of the language but plain // markdown lying nearby. return nil } if d.Front.Prefix != "" { s.Unregistered = append(s.Unregistered, rel) } return nil }) if err != nil { return fmt.Errorf("walking the suite: %w", err) } sort.Strings(s.Unregistered) return nil } // Conventions picks out the convention documents — the ones that carry a topic // and therefore travel to a consumer. A document without a topic, the one the // suite governs itself by, gets no spread checks. func (s *Suite) Conventions() []*doc.Document { var out []*doc.Document for _, d := range s.Docs { if d.Front.Topic != "" { out = append(out, d) } } return out } // Layers lists the layers of a topic — the documents that declared that name in // their front matter. func (s *Suite) Layers(topic string) []*doc.Document { var out []*doc.Document for _, d := range s.Docs { if d.Front.Topic == topic { out = append(out, d) } } return out } // Prefix returns the prefix the manifest declares for a document. func (s *Suite) Prefix(d *doc.Document) string { prefix, _ := s.Manifest.PrefixOf(d.Path) return prefix } // Exists reports whether the suite holds a file at a path from its root. func (s *Suite) Exists(rel string) bool { _, err := os.Stat(filepath.Join(s.Root, filepath.FromSlash(rel))) return err == nil }
